THERE WAS AN encouraging and very welcome sight at Thomond Park today as South African second row RG Snyman continued his progress towards a comeback from his long-term knee injuries.
Snyman has had a nightmare time since joining Munster in 2020, rupturing the ACL in his left knee minutes into his debut against Leinster. He suffered burns in a firepit accident while recovering from that injury, then re-ruptured his ACL upon returning to playing in September 2021. “He’s had two years from hell in terms of not just his injuries, but family bereavements, being away from home as well during all of this. I think it speaks volumes of his character that he’s still coming in every day, big smile on his face, always involved.
“I’ve never met a fella who has gone through more and maintained a more positive mindset. It’s astonishing. I’d say if I was in the same position, I would just have thrown the towel in.
